Golden Circle upgrades are there, too, if you want the VIP life.<\/p>\n<p>Here\u2019s the full rundown you\u2019ll want to scribble into your diary.<\/p>\n<p><b>The Concert Line-Up<\/b><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Thursday, 4 December \u2013 Benson Boone (Etihad Park, Yas Island)<\/b><b><br \/><\/b> If \u201cBeautiful Things\u201d has been looping in your head (come on, admit it), now you get to hear it live. Boone\u2019s rise is pure Gen Z fairy-tale: billions of streams, Grammy nods, and that heart-squeezing voice. Expect a night of soaring vocals, teary sing-alongs, and enough pop energy to melt Yas Island.<\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Friday, 5 December \u2013 Post Malone (Etihad Park, Yas Island)<\/b><b><br \/><\/b>Back on Yas after seven years, Posty is bringing the bangers, \u201cRockstar,\u201d \u201cWow,\u201d \u201cCongratulations\u201d, plus his new country-flavoured hit \u201cI Had Some Help.\u201d To be fair, no one mixes genres quite like him, and fans still rave about his 2018 set. This time, expect cowboy swagger alongside the rap-pop-rock mash-ups.<\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>\u00a0Friday, 5 December \u2013 Elyanna (Etihad Park, Yas Island)<\/b><b><br \/><\/b>Fresh off opening for Coldplay earlier this year, Elyanna returns with her signature Arabic-Latin fusion. She\u2019s young, fearless, and her sound feels like it belongs under the stars in Abu Dhabi. A little different from the usual after-race suspects, and that\u2019s exactly why it works.<\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Friday, 5 December \u2013 Keinemusik (Yas Gateway Park, Abu Dhabi)<\/b><b><br \/><\/b>Berlin\u2019s coolest export, Keinemusik, is ready to take the decks past 10:30 pm. With Adam Port, &amp;ME, Rampa, and Reznik behind the booth, this isn\u2019t just a DJ set, it\u2019s a full-on electronic trip. Demand is insane already, so if you\u2019re keen, book the second tickets hit Live Nation.<\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Saturday, 6 December \u2013 Metallica (Etihad Park, Yas Island)<\/b><b><br \/><\/b>No, you\u2019re not hallucinating. Metallica is really headlining Abu Dhabi. Four decades strong, 125 million albums sold, and riffs that changed music forever. \u201cEnter Sandman,\u201d \u201cMaster of Puppets,\u201d \u201cNothing Else Matters\u201d, all on the setlist. This is easily one of the biggest bookings the Grand Prix has ever pulled off.<\/li>\n<li style=\"font-weight: 400;\" aria-level=\"1\"><b>Sunday, 7 December \u2013 Katy Perry (Etihad Park, Yas Island)<\/b><b><br \/><\/b>Closing night goes full pop spectacle. Katy Perry is rolling out the hits, \u201cFirework,\u201d \u201cRoar,\u201d \u201cTeenage Dream.\u201d Love her or not, she knows how to put on a show. To be honest, it\u2019s hard to think of a bigger finale than Perry belting under the Yas Marina fireworks.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p><strong>Also Read:\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/curlytales.com\/where-was-brad-pitts-f1-the-movie-filmed-locations-that-captured-the-racing-epic\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Where Was Brad Pitt\u2019s F1: The Movie Filmed? 14 Locations That Captured The Racing Epic<\/a><\/strong><\/p>\n<p><b>Why This Year Feels Different<\/b><\/p>\n<p>Sure, every F1 season in Abu Dhabi promises fireworks, but 2025 feels like it\u2019s upped the ante.
